Transaction 826076688bc70fa078b567f8987cc230c624a1687f113cf82bd0229ccab89772
1 Input
1 Output
-
826076688bc70fa078b567f8987cc230c624a1687f113cf82bd0229ccab89772:0
- value
- 3548147
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 c120152267f88a75651ffbd7b6b35b81bf6a15fb OP_EQUAL
- address
- 3KJAmhgAAEWkiYy9RQ1XoHMh24dkEZDHBk